AS AN INTERN, YOU WILL:

    • Prayer Walk the Paterson/Clifton, NJ area.
    • Help Central Asian Team update map of Turkish and Arab shops and restaurants in Paterson, Clifton, Cliffside Park.
    • Prepare, script, record, and edit Sifting Weeks pre-training packet for future Sifting Week participants.
    • Attend first Sifting Week as a participant/trainee.
  • Attend remaining Sifting Weeks as a participant/trainer.

LOGISTICS: 

  • Clothing: Please dress very modestly- NO shorts, no tight or revealing clothing, and no sleeveless shirts. The way you are dressed will impact people’s ability to hear our message. We are interacting primarily with Muslims, and they will be dressed modestly (not in shorts/tanks).
  • To Bring: Make sure to bring comfortable shoes, a backpack, a water bottle, sunscreen, a clipboard or notebook, and a writing utensil for when you are out. 
  • Cash: A lot of the places you may be going to do not accept cards OR charge extra fees. Please make sure everyone is prepared to use cash for meals and such.
